- Wikipedia articles do not merely provide facts, nor do they just document accomplishments; they summarize what independent reliable sources say about the topic. "Significant coverage" is critical analysis and commentary as to what independent sources view as important/significant/influential about the topic, not what it views as important about itself.
- That competitors have articles does not necessarily mean that TOP 1 should too; we judge each article or draft on their own merits and not based on the presence of other articles that themselves may be inappropriate and just not yet addressed by a volunteer. There are many ways inappropriate content can exist on Wikipedia, this cannot justify adding more. Wikipedia does not provide equal time to all companies in a field, it depends on the sources. 331dot (talk) 09:58, 3 February 2026 (UTC)
